Bangkok-headquartered TQR Public Company has hired Tanasta Dhadasih as assistant vice president, business development in its specialty reinsurance division effective 14 September, the reinsurance broker said on Monday.
Dhadasih brings over 14 years of insurance experience, specialising in financial lines, underwriting, corporate business, and client management.
She has held senior underwriting and managerial roles at insurance and brokerage firms including Chubb, Muang Thai Insurance PCL and Aon. Most recently, she served as casualty and financial lines manager at Falcon Insurance PCL.
In a LinkedIn post, TQR said, “Tanasta’s background in D&O, professional indemnity, medical malpractice, and specialty insurance will support the continued growth of TQR’s specialty reinsurance solutions.”
The Thai broker has recently strengthened its specialty division with several executive hires. Most recently, TQR appointed Monthira Vongtharuar as business development, facultative reinsurance and special project officer.
Earlier, Kamolrat Sukumamnuaychai rejoined the company as vice president, business development for treaty reinsurance.
In May, Rachaya Thammasa joined as business development officer, specialty reinsurance, while Wisarut Phamonphakdiphisut was added to the treaty product development team in February.
